Empire, which was sort of the original 4x game, is coming back with Empire Deluxe Combined Edition. (It's actually, for a while in the early 90s this was almost literally a genre, with lots of companies making their own Empire style game. But then no one made them, until now)

Julian Gollop who made the original X-Com is coming back with Phoenix Point
